Necromunda Klovis the Redemer

Based in Hive Primus, the capital hive city of Necromunda, the noble House Cawdor is
the stronghold of the Adeptus Ministorum's fanatical Cult of the Redemption, whose
prophets foretell of universal destruction. Although the cult has its adherents
throughout the hive, in House Cawdor it has attained the status of an official religion.
For this reason, the House is also known as the House of Redemption. Members of
House Cawdor are forbidden to show their faces in public, and so they wear elaborate
masks to conceal their identities.
Klovis the Redeemer is a legend in his own lifetime and a force to be reckoned with.
From his fortress in the Ash Wastes, two weeks journey from Hive Primus, Klovis
launches Crusades which are notorious for the slaughter they bring. After the Arch
Zealot himself, Klovis the Redeemer is perhaps the most notorious Redemptionist in
the Underhive. He battles tirelessly against the infidels, scourging Heretics and
purging mutants. His righteous acts of merciful execution are chronicled by the hand
of his faithful scribe, Deacon Malakev, who is also charged with carrying the large
tome of tortures known as the Liber Excruciatus. Klovis often leads a loyal flock of
dedicated Zealots on Redemptionist Crusades into the Underhive. These are crazed
individuals that are members of the Necromundan Redemeptionist cults who have
been touched by the Emperor's fury. Klovis also leads a cowardly Ratskin named
Brude, whom he rescued from a life of sin, turning him from his heretical ways into a
faithful follower of the Imperial Creed.

Wargear
In battle Klovis wears the sacred vestments of his calling - heavy padded robes with
mesh armour beneath it. He also wears his customary ornate Redeemer mask and a
crown of iron that is connected to two canisters of Promethium on his back, enabling
the crown to constantly burn with the righteous flame of his zeal. In close quarters
battle, he can turn a valve on the fuel canisters on his back, causing the flames of his
crown to release a large blast of fire to burn his enemies.
 Sword of Persecution - A massive two-handed Chainsword known as an
Eviscerator, fitted with a master-crafted Exterminator flame cartridge, to
slice and burn the unbelievers. The large canisters of Promethium upon his back
ensures that the righteous flames of his weapon never run out in the heat of
battle.
 Pulpitek - A specially made armoured half-track vehicle that travels the Ash
Wastes and the corrupt byways of the Underhive. The Pulpitek is also heavily
armed with an array of Autocannons. From the command pulpit of his vehicle,
the Redeemer can preach his fiery oratory while commanding his loyal flock in
the midst of battle.
